When is the Application Deadline:
Applications open: Monday, 19 January 2026
Applications close: Saturday, 14 March 2026
Tell Me About The Award:
The Future Leaders Human Resource Management Scholarship is a one-year, merit-based undergraduate scholarship offered by Adelaide University. It is designed to support high-achieving students who are passionate about Human Resource Management and preparing for leadership roles in people and organisational management.
In addition to financial support, the scholarship provides recipients with a personalized mentoring opportunity from an experienced human resources professional.
Which Fields are Eligible?
- Human Resource Management
- Psychology (Counselling and Interpersonal Skills) combined with Human Resource Management
Type:
Merit-Based / High Achiever Undergraduate Scholarship
Who can Apply?
- Students enrolled in:
- Bachelor of Business (Human Resource Management) – BBUSI or XBBHR (Online), or
- Bachelor of Psychology (Counselling and Interpersonal Skills) / Bachelor of Business (Human Resource Management) – ZBPBB
- BBUSI/XBBHR students in second year or final year
- ZBPBB students in final (fourth) year
- Full-time or part-time students
- Applicants able to submit a written statement, CV, and attend an interview if shortlisted
- Students demonstrating academic merit and interest in HR
- Students experiencing financial or educational disadvantage are encouraged to apply
How are Applicants Selected?
Selection is based on academic merit, demonstrated passion for Human Resource Management, quality of the written statement (800 words), curriculum vitae, interview performance, future career goals, and any financial or educational disadvantage disclosed.
Which Countries Are Eligible?
- Australia
- New Zealand
- All countries (International students are eligible)
Where will the Award be Taken?
Adelaide University, Australia
How Many Awards?
Not specified
What is the Benefit of the Award?
- Total value of $5,000
- Paid in two instalments of $2,500 after Semester 1 and Semester 2 census dates
- Pro-rata payments for part-time students
- Access to customised professional mentoring from an experienced HR leader
How Long Will the Award Last?
1 academic year
How to Apply:
Apply online through the Adelaide University myScholarships portal. Applicants must submit an 800-word written statement and a current Curriculum Vitae. Shortlisted candidates will be invited for an interview.
